.elementor-80 .elementor-element.elementor-element-c1fe4de{--display:flex;--min-height:300px;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--justify-content:flex-end;--gap:0px 0px;--row-gap:0px;--column-gap:0px;--padding-top:050px;--padding-bottom:50px;--padding-left:0px;--padding-right:0px;}.elementor-80 .elementor-element.elementor-element-c1fe4de:not(.elementor-motion-effects-element-type-background), .elementor-80 .elementor-element.elementor-element-c1fe4de >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-position:center center;background-repeat:no-repeat;background-size:1400px auto;}.elementor-80 .elementor-element.elementor-element-6508730{--display:flex;--gap:0px 0px;--row-gap:0px;--column-gap:0px;--z-index:3;}.elementor-80 .elementor-element.elementor-element-c85d51e .elementor-heading-title{font-family:"museo-slab", Arial, Sans-serif;font-weight:700;color:#FFFFFF;}.elementor-80 .elementor-element.elementor-element-6224e4c .elementor-heading-title{font-family:"museo-slab", Arial, Sans-serif;font-weight:700;color:#FFFFFF;}.elementor-80 .elementor-element.elementor-element-e5ae0d9 > .elementor-widget-container{margin:10px 0px 0px 0px;}.elementor-80 .elementor-element.elementor-element-e5ae0d9{font-family:"museo-sans", Arial, Sans-serif;font-size:22px;font-weight:500;color:#FFFFFF;}.elementor-80 .elementor-element.elementor-element-e5ae0d9 p{margin-block-end:0px;}.elementor-80 .elementor-element.elementor-element-2fb6981{--display:flex;--flex-direction:column;--container-widget-width:100%;--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--gap:0px 0px;--row-gap:0px;--column-gap:0px;--margin-top:-30px;--margin-bottom:0px;--margin-left:0px;--margin-right:0px;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;--z-index:3;}.elementor-80 .elementor-element.elementor-element-6d56dd9 .elementor-button{background-color:#FFFFFF;font-size:60px;box-shadow:0px 3px 5px 0px rgba(0, 0, 0, 0.12);border-radius:999px 999px 999px 999px;padding:0px 0px 0px 0px;}@media(max-width:1366px){.elementor-80 .elementor-element.elementor-element-c1fe4de:not(.elementor-motion-effects-element-type-background), .elementor-80 .elementor-element.elementor-element-c1fe4de >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-size:cover;}}@media(max-width:1024px){.elementor-80 .elementor-element.elementor-element-c1fe4de{--justify-content:flex-end;}.elementor-80 .elementor-element.elementor-element-c1fe4de:not(.elementor-motion-effects-element-type-background), .elementor-80 .elementor-element.elementor-element-c1fe4de >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-size:cover;}.elementor-80 .elementor-element.elementor-element-c85d51e .elementor-heading-title{font-size:38px;}.elementor-80 .elementor-element.elementor-element-6224e4c .elementor-heading-title{font-size:38px;}.elementor-80 .elementor-element.elementor-element-e5ae0d9{font-size:20px;}.elementor-80 .elementor-element.elementor-element-2fb6981{--z-index:3;}}@media(max-width:767px){.elementor-80 .elementor-element.elementor-element-c1fe4de{--min-height:500px;}.elementor-80 .elementor-element.elementor-element-c1fe4de:not(.elementor-motion-effects-element-type-background), .elementor-80 .elementor-element.elementor-element-c1fe4de >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-size:cover;}}@media(min-width:768px){.elementor-80 .elementor-element.elementor-element-6508730{--width:65%;}}@media(max-width:1366px) and (min-width:768px){.elementor-80 .elementor-element.elementor-element-6508730{--width:60%;}}/* Start custom CSS for container, class: .elementor-element-c1fe4de */.elementor-80 .elementor-element.elementor-element-c1fe4de {
  position: relative;
  z-index: 1;
}
.elementor-80 .elementor-element.elementor-element-c1fe4de::before {
  content: "";
  position: absolute;
  top: 0; left: 0; right: 0; bottom: 0;
  z-index: 2;
  background: linear-gradient(to right,  rgba(0, 0, 0, 1) 20%,  rgba(0, 0, 0, 0.2) 40%,  rgba(0, 0, 0, 1) 80%);
  pointer-events: none;
}

@media (max-width: 1366px) {
  .elementor-80 .elementor-element.elementor-element-c1fe4de::before {
    background: linear-gradient(to top, rgba(0, 0, 0, 1), rgba(0, 0, 0, 0));

  }
}/* End custom CSS */